概括
改善个人重新识别涉及优化多分支网络与在线自蒸和噪音干扰. 这提高了识别率,这对于面部识别以外的实际应用至关重要.
科学领域:
- 计算机视觉 计算机视觉
- 人工智能的人工智能
- 机器学习 机器学习
背景情况:
- 个人重新识别 (re-ID) 技术已经在深度学习方面取得了进步.
- 目前的重新识别模型的识别率低于面部识别,限制了实际应用.
- 提高行人重新识别模型的准确性仍然是一个关键的研究目标.
研究的目的:
- 提高个人重新识别模型的识别率.
- 在多行业网络中探索有效的在线自蒸策略.
- 分析知识蒸方法和噪声干扰对模型性能的影响.
主要方法:
- 利用多分支网络特点,在没有额外资源的情况下高效地在线自蒸.
- 理论和实验分析了使用平均平方误差 (MSE) 和Kullback-Leibler (KL) 分歧的知识蒸.
- 引入特定噪声干扰模型重量,以提高识别精度.
主要成果:
- 开发了一个有效的在线自蒸计划,利用多分支机构网络信息.
- 提供了对MSE和KL分歧的比较分析,用于重新识别中的知识蒸.
- 证明噪声干扰可以显著提高模型识别率.
- 在四个公共人员重新识别数据集上实现了最先进的性能.
结论:
- 通过有效的自我蒸和噪声干扰,优化的多分支网络增强了人的重新识别.
- 这项研究为重新识别任务的知识蒸技术提供了宝贵的见解.
- 提出的方法总的来说产生了最先进的结果,推进了实际的人重新识别应用.

Deconvolution
160
Deconvolution, also known as inverse filtering, is the process of extracting the impulse response from known input and output signals. This technique is vital in scenarios where the system's characteristics are unknown, and they must be inferred from the observable signals.

Survival Tree
86
Survival trees are a non-parametric method used in survival analysis to model the relationship between a set of covariates and the time until an event of interest occurs, often referred to as the "time-to-event" or "survival time." This method is particularly useful when dealing with censored data, where the event has not occurred for some individuals by the end of the study period, or when the exact time of the event is unknown.
